Clinique Blended Face Powder and Brush

clinique powderClinique Blended Face Powder comes in 9 colours but the colour that I have is Invisible Blend, and I have to say that it blends in so well that I can’t even see it on my skin. It is a colour that would work on everyone, and the powder itself is so sheer and soft that you really can’t make a mistake no matter what colour you choose.

This is probably one of the sheerest powders I’ve ever tried, and it’s great for setting makeup without making your skin look too dry or powdery. Try it.

$38 at Clinique counters.
